logo

Output 0595ad352e413e0f4af45ba4c7413ac64e48467054a645c62c2cc7b9e3938eb5:2

value
81538591
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85280d541578521402f836381fa393f26ba8532b OP_EQUAL
address
3Dq5mvWcPyTpT24jMxApP2yDhuYCbxVsmh
transaction
0595ad352e413e0f4af45ba4c7413ac64e48467054a645c62c2cc7b9e3938eb5